The SCH5027 is a 3.3V (Super I/O Block is 5V tolerant) PC99/PC2001 compliant Super I/O controller with an LPC interface. It includes Hardware Monitoring capabilities, enhanced Security features, Power Control logic and Motherboard Glue logic.
There are four analog inputs for monitoring external voltages, and internal monitoring of the SIO’s VCC (emulated power well), VTR (signal power well), and VBAT power supplies. It can also monitor two external diodes, one internal ambient temperature sensor or retrieving temperatures from external processors that implement the PECI (Platform Environment Control Interface).
Complete legacy Super I/O functionality including a floppy disk controller with SMSC's true CMOS 765B core and enhanced digital data separator are incorporated. The true CMOS 765B core provides 100% compatibility with IBM PC/XT and PC/AT architectures and is software and register compatible with SMSC's proprietary 82077AA core. Additionally, it supports multiple low power-down modes and incorporates sophisticated power control circuitry and allows for a two- or three-piece linear fan function.

Additional Features
8042 Keyboard Controller
128 QFP Packaging
25 GPIO
32 byte Security Key Register
State Machine Fan Control Engine
X1 CPU, x2 domain C3/C4
SMBus Interface (slave only)
Glue logic
IEEE 1284, EPP, and ECP Compatible Parallel Port
One 16C550A UART-compatible serial port
One IrDA 1.0 Infrared Port
5 PWM Outputs
6 fan tachometer inputs
ACPI 1.0/2.0 Compatible
Hardware monitoring: temperature, voltage, and fan monitoring
